Summary 2007 Hurricane SeasonSummary 2007 Hurricane SeasonTwo hurricanes made landfall in the Atlantic Basin at category-5 strength. – Hurricane Dean struck the Yucatan Peninsula near Costa Maya
on August 21 with 175 mph sustained winds– Hurricane Felix then made landfall near Punta Gorda,
Nicaragua on September 2 with 160 mph sustained winds
Several other tropical storms and hurricanes struck the region around the Caribbean Sea.
The United States was struck by one hurricane, Humberto (Category 1), and one tropical storm, Erin.

Equatorial SSTs remained below average across the central Pacific Ocean, and above average in the eastern Pacific Ocean and the Atlantic Ocean. A horseshoe-shaped pattern of positive anomalies spanned the Pacific Ocean of both hemispheres. Positive anomalies covered much of the North Atlantic Ocean, while negative anomalies extended along the west coast of North America into the Gulf of Alaska.
A majority of ENSO forecasts indicate ENSO-neutral conditions during the last half of 2008.

Tropical Storm Wind Watch/WarningTropical Storm Wind Watch/WarningHurricane Wind Watch/WarningHurricane Wind Watch/Warning
Issued when a tropical cyclone (tropical Issued when a tropical cyclone (tropical storm or hurricane) is expected to storm or hurricane) is expected to spread tropical storm or hurricane force spread tropical storm or hurricane force winds inland. winds inland.
Issuance CriteriaIssuance Criteria
A Tropical Cyclone Wind Watch or A Tropical Cyclone Wind Watch or Warning will be issued when the following Warning will be issued when the following criteria are met:criteria are met:–– WatchWatch -- when tropical storm/hurricane force when tropical storm/hurricane force
winds are possible within the watch area winds are possible within the watch area within 36 hours.within 36 hours.
–– WarningWarning -- when tropical storm/hurricane when tropical storm/hurricane force winds are expected within the warning force winds are expected within the warning area within 24 hours.area within 24 hours.
PostPost--Tropical Cyclone Reports (PSH)Tropical Cyclone Reports (PSH)The PSH is the primary Weather Forecast Office post The PSH is the primary Weather Forecast Office post tropical cyclone product issued to the public to report tropical cyclone product issued to the public to report and document local tropical cyclone impacts.and document local tropical cyclone impacts.
Issued if HLS is issued.Issued if HLS is issued.
The PSH provides the NHC, NWS Headquarters, media, The PSH provides the NHC, NWS Headquarters, media, public and emergency management officials with a public and emergency management officials with a record of peak tropical cyclone conditions. record of peak tropical cyclone conditions.
This data are then used to formulate other postThis data are then used to formulate other post--event event reports, news articles and historical records. reports, news articles and historical records.
PSH transmitted within 5 days following the transmission PSH transmitted within 5 days following the transmission of the last HLS or Tropical Storm/Hurricane Wind of the last HLS or Tropical Storm/Hurricane Wind watches or warnings.watches or warnings.
